FHEM Forum

FHEM => Anfängerfragen => Thema gestartet von: TomLee am 03 Januar 2018, 18:22:09

Titel: Doppelte Werte im Filelog
Beitrag von: TomLee am 03 Januar 2018, 18:22:09
Hallo,

kann mir wer weiterhelfen wie ich doppelte Werte im Filelog verhindere.

Die Definition des  Filelog sieht so aus:

./log/1st_Sonoffch4_ch1-%Y.log 1st_Sonoffch4_ch1:off.*|1st_Sonoffch4_ch1:on.*


das Ergebnis so:

2018-01-03_17:24:03 1st_Sonoffch4_ch1 off
2018-01-03_17:24:03 1st_Sonoffch4_ch1 off
2018-01-03_17:24:06 1st_Sonoffch4_ch1 on
2018-01-03_17:24:06 1st_Sonoffch4_ch1 on
2018-01-03_17:30:15 1st_Sonoffch4_ch1 off
2018-01-03_17:30:15 1st_Sonoffch4_ch1 off
2018-01-03_17:30:16 1st_Sonoffch4_ch1 on
2018-01-03_17:30:17 1st_Sonoffch4_ch1 on
2018-01-03_17:30:19 1st_Sonoffch4_ch1 off
2018-01-03_17:30:19 1st_Sonoffch4_ch1 off
2018-01-03_17:30:20 1st_Sonoffch4_ch1 on
2018-01-03_17:30:20 1st_Sonoffch4_ch1 on



LG

Thomas

Titel: Antw:Doppelte Werte im Filelog
Beitrag von: kadettilac89 am 03 Januar 2018, 18:53:58
schau dir mal event-on-change-reading an. Dann hast du nur Werte wenn sich was ändert.

Für später, es gibt ein paar even-on-change** (change|update|min-interval). Das wirst du noch brauchen um sauber zu loggen. Einfach Forum durchsuchen, gibt genügend posts dazu.
Titel: Antw:Doppelte Werte im Filelog
Beitrag von: TomLee am 03 Januar 2018, 19:06:16
Aha, ich danke dir.

Mit

attr 1st_Sonoffch4_ch1 event-on-change-reading .*

klappt's schonmal. Einlesen muss ich mich aber noch.

Danke
Titel: Antw:Doppelte Werte im Filelog
Beitrag von: dev0 am 03 Januar 2018, 20:33:13
Die Ursache liegt mMn aber an anderer Stelle. eocr vertuscht es nur.
Zitat
2018-01-03_17:30:16 1st_Sonoffch4_ch1 on
2018-01-03_17:30:17 1st_Sonoffch4_ch1 on

Loggen mit "attr global verbose 5" und "attr global mseclog 1" zeigt Dir vielleicht mehr, wenn Du dich damit beschäftigen möchtest.